SF
不止于前端
不止于前端
注册登录
关注博客
注册登录
主页
关于
RSS
从输入URL到页面加载 ——页面渲染篇
wkdwkd
2020-03-07
阅读 3 分钟
1.3k
前言 在Web相关的问题中,从输入URL到整个页面加载展示到用户面前这个问题是绕不开的,它主要涉及到两个步骤: 网络请求 页面渲染 解析HTML文件,构建DOM树 解析CSS文件,构建CSSOM树 将DOM树和CSSOM树合并,生成渲染树 计算渲染树的布局 将布局渲染到屏幕上 本文主要介绍页面渲染部分。 构建DOM树 什么是DOM树? DOM模...
从输入URL到页面加载 —— 网络请求篇
wkdwkd
2020-02-27
阅读 4 分钟
1.7k
前言 在Web相关的问题中,从输入URL到整个页面加载展示到用户面前这个问题是绕不开的,它主要涉及到网络请求与客户端渲染两个步骤 网络请求 DNS解析 TCP连接建立 SSL/TLS隧道建立(HTTPS) 发送HTTP请求 返回HTTP报文 断开SSL/TLS隧道 关闭TCP连接 客户端渲染 本文主要介绍一下其中的网络请求部分。 DNS解析 相比较于IP地...
浅谈前端安全
wkdwkd
2020-02-23
阅读 4 分钟
1.7k
浏览器的同源策略,限制了来自不同源的document或脚本,对当前document读取或设置某些属性。从一个域上加载的脚本不允许访问另外一个域的文档属性。